WebApr 13, 2024 · 3. Listen and take notes. The last thing you want is for your team to see 1:1s as pointless. To avoid this: Be curious. Be present. Ask good questions. Then listen and take good notes. Well-taken notes establish continuity through 1:1s and show the employee you’re paying attention–and that you care. 4. Once people begin answering the question, that's the signal for everyone else to put away their phones and … grant\u0027s scotch reviewWebJun 29, 2024 · Icebreaker questions for the workplace. Icebreaker questions offer a great way to get to know your coworkers and managers, create a more open environment, and make connections with people you otherwise wouldn't interact with. These questions can be used in a variety of settings, including networking events and office meetings. chipotle investor relations
